A machine tread including a first and second pair of plates. The plates have corresponding first ends and second ends, and the second ends of the first pair include elliptical bores with elliptical plate bearing surfaces. The first ends of the second pair include aligned bushing bores. The first ends of the second pair fit between the second ends of the first pair. Ends of a bushing including an inner bore with an interior surface and a cylindrical bearing surface engage the bushing bores forming a pin bore through the inner and elliptical bores. A retention pin fits in the segmented pin bore. The first pair has a tensioned position when a force acts in a direction away from the second pair. In the tensioned position, the elliptical plate bearing surfaces and the interior bushing surface abut the cylindrical bearing surface.
